Как убрать одинаковые значения в Excel: полное руководство

Дублирующиеся строки в массиве данных часто приводят к некорректным расчетам сумм, искажению статистики и ошибкам при формировании отчетов. Пользователь, столкнувшийся с необходимостью почистить таблицу, должен немедленно проверить выделенный диапазон на наличие повторов, так как ручной перебор тысяч строк неэффективен и чреват человеческим фактором. Программное обеспечение Microsoft Excel предлагает встроенные алгоритмы, позволяющие за несколько кликов найти и обезвредить лишние записи, сохранив при этом структуру исходного документа.

Процесс очистки зависит от того, нужно ли удалять строки полностью или просто помечать их визуально для последующего анализа. В некоторых случаях критически важно сохранить первую встречу значения, а в других — необходимо оставить только уникальные записи в отдельном месте. Понимание различий между инструментами Удалить дубликаты и функциями фильтрации поможет выбрать оптимальный метод для конкретной задачи.

В данной инструкции мы разберем как стандартные средства интерфейса, так и продвинутые формулы для динамического исключения повторов. Вы научитесь работать с составными ключами, когда уникальность определяется сочетанием нескольких столбцов, а также узнаете, как автоматизировать этот процесс в современных версиях табличного редактора.

Стандартный инструмент удаления дубликатов

Самый быстрый способ, как убрать одинаковые значения в эксель, — это использование встроенной кнопки на вкладке Данные. Этот метод физически удаляет строки из таблицы, оставляя только первые вхождения уникальных записей, и является необратимым действием, если не сделана резервная копия. Алгоритм сканирует выбранный диапазон, сравнивает содержимое ячеек и отсекает все последующие совпадения.

Для запуска процедуры необходимо выделить область данных, включая заголовки столбцов, и перейти на вкладку Данные в ленте меню. В группе инструментов Работа с данными нажмите кнопку Удалить дубликаты. Откроется диалоговое окно, где можно выбрать конкретные столбцы для анализа: если выбрать все столбцы, строка будет удалена только при полном совпадении всех ячеек с другой строкой.

⚠️ Внимание: Инструмент удаляет данные без возможности восстановления через Ctrl+Z, если после этого выполнялись другие действия. Всегда создавайте копию файла перед массовой чисткой.

После подтверждения операции система выдаст сообщение о количестве найденных и удаленных дубликатов, а также о числе оставшихся уникальных значений. Это позволяет быстро оценить масштаб проблемы и понять, насколько загрязненной была база данных до обработки.

☑️ Подготовка к удалению дубликатов

Выполнено: 0 / 4

Выделение дубликатов условным форматированием

Если удаление строк пока кажется слишком радикальным шагом, можно сначала визуально выделить повторяющиеся значения. Функция Условное форматирование позволяет окрасить ячейки с дублями в определенный цвет, что удобно для предварительного анализа и ручной проверки перед чисткой.

Для активации этой функции выделите нужный столбец или диапазон, перейдите на вкладку Главная и выберите Условное форматирование. В выпадающем списке найдите пункт Правила выделения ячеек и выберите Повторяющиеся значения. В открывшемся окне можно выбрать формат отображения, например, светло-красную заливку с темно-красным текстом.

Этот метод особенно полезен, когда нужно понять логику появления дублей. Например, вы можете заметить, что повторяются только определенные категории товаров или даты, что указывает на ошибку в источнике данных. После визуального осмотра вы можете отфильтровать таблицу по цвету и принять решение об удалении.

Для окончательной очистки все равно потребуется использование инструментов удаления или фильтрации.

Использование расширенного фильтра для уникальных записей

Альтернативой полному удалению является копирование уникальных значений в новое место с помощью расширенного фильтра. Этот подход позволяет сохранить исходный массив данных нетронутым, создав очищенную копию в соседнем столбце или на новом листе.

Чтобы воспользоваться этим методом, перейдите на вкладку Данные и в группе Сортировка и фильтр нажмите кнопку Дополнительно. В открывшемся окне выберите опцию Скопировать результат в другое место. Укажите исходный диапазон и адрес ячейки, куда будет помещен результат. Ключевым моментом является установка галочки Только уникальные записки.

Расширенный фильтр работает быстрее стандартного удаления на больших массивах данных, так как не перестраивает исходную таблицу, а генерирует новый отчет. Это идеальный вариант для создания сводных списков без риска потери информации.

Параметр Удалить дубликаты Расширенный фильтр
Сохранение оригинала Нет (данные удаляются) Да (копируются в новое место)
Скорость работы Высокая Средняя/Высокая
Сложность настройки Минимальная Требует указания диапазона
Гибкость Низкая Высокая
Нюансы работы с составными ключами

Если уникальность строки определяется сочетанием нескольких столбцов (например, ФИО и Дата рождения), при использовании расширенного фильтра или стандартного удаления необходимо выделять все эти столбцы одновременно. В диалоговом окне удаления дубликатов убедитесь, что галочки стоят напротив всех значимых полей.

Формулы для поиска уникальных значений в новых версиях Excel

Владельцы подписки Microsoft 365 и пользователи Excel 2021 и новее могут использовать динамические массивы для автоматического исключения дубликатов. Функция УНИКАЛЬНЫЕ (в английской версии UNIQUE) возвращает список уникальных значений из диапазона или массива.

Синтаксис функции крайне прост: =УНИКАЛЬНЫЕ(массив; [по_столбцам]; [исключить_повторения]). Первый аргумент — это диапазон данных. Второй аргумент определяет направление поиска (по строкам или столбцам), а третий позволяет оставить только те значения, которые встречаются ровно один раз, исключив все дубли.

Главное преимущество этого метода — динамичность. Если вы измените исходные данные, список уникальных значений обновится автоматически без необходимости повторного запуска макросов или фильтров. Это делает формулу незаменимой для создания живых дашбордов и отчетов.

⚠️ Внимание: Функция УНИКАЛЬНЫЕ недоступна в версиях Excel 2016 и 2019. Если вы отправите файл с такой формулой пользователю старой версии, он увидит ошибку #ИМЯ?.

Удаление дубликатов с помощью сводной таблицы

Сводная таблица — мощный инструмент аналитики, который по умолчанию группирует одинаковые значения, effectively убирая дубликаты при отображении. Это не удаляет данные из источника, но позволяет получить чистый список уникальных элементов для анализа.

Для создания сводной таблицы выделите ваш диапазон данных и на вкладке Вставка выберите Сводная таблица. В поле настроек перетащите нужный столбец в область Строки. Сводная таблица автоматически отфильтрует повторяющиеся entries и покажет только уникальные названия.

Этот метод часто упускают из виду, когда нужно просто получить список уникальных клиентов или товаров. Сводная таблица также позволяет сразу же посчитать количество повторений каждого значения, добавив поле в область Значения с функцией Количество.

Использование сводных таблиц особенно эффективно при работе с большими объемами данных, где стандартные формулы могут замедлять работу файла. Сводная таблица оптимизирована для быстрой обработки тысяч строк.

Продвинутые техники: формулы для старых версий Excel

Если динамические массивы недоступны, приходится использовать связку функций ИНДЕКС, ПОИСКПОЗ и СЧЁТЕСЛИ для извлечения уникального списка. Это более сложный метод, требующий ввода формулы как массива (в старых версиях через Ctrl+Shift+Enter).

Логика работы заключается в создании вспомогательного столбца, который помечает первое вхождение каждого значения единицей, а повторения — нулем. Затем формула выборки ищет ячейки с единицей и выводит их в новый список. Такой подход требует тщательной настройки и понимания работы относительных и абсолютных ссылок.

Несмотря на сложность, этот метод гарантирует совместимость с любыми версиями табличных процессоров, включая очень старые. Он также дает полный контроль над тем, какое именно значение считать "первым" при сортировке результатов.

Для реализации часто создают нумерацию строк и сравнивают номер строки первого вхождения с текущим. Если они совпадают, значение копируется, иначе пропускается.

Часто задаваемые вопросы (FAQ)

Можно ли убрать одинаковые значения в эксель сразу в нескольких столбцах?

Да, при использовании инструмента Удалить дубликаты вы можете выбрать несколько столбцов. Строка будет считаться дубликатом только если значения во всех выбранных столбцах полностью совпадают с другой строкой.

Что делать, если после удаления дубликатов пропали данные?

Если вы не сделали резервную копию, попробуйте немедленно нажать Ctrl+Z (Отменить действие). Если это не помогло, данные восстановить невозможно, так как операция удаления является деструктивной.

Как удалить дубликаты, игнорируя регистр букв?

Стандартные инструменты Excel не различают регистр при поиске дубликатов ("текст" и "Текст" считаются одинаковыми). Для чувствительного к регистру удаления потребуются сложные формулы или макросы VBA.

Работает ли удаление дубликатов с форматированными ячейками?

Нет, алгоритм сравнивает только значения ячеек. Цвет шрифта, заливка или формат числа не влияют на определение дубликата. Две ячейки с числом 100, но разным цветом, будут считаться одинаковыми.